Chinchero, located 28 km away on the route to Urubamba. Here, you’ll explore the featuring a beautiful colonial church built atop ancient Inca foundations. Chinchero is also famous for its traditional craft market, where local artisans showcase colorful textiles and handicrafts made using ancestral weaving techniques and natural dyes.
Continue to Moray, an archaeological site just 7 km from Maras, known for its impressive circular terraces built at various depths. These terraces are believed to have been an ancient agricultural research center, where the Incas experimented with different microclimates. Moray is also considered a spiritual site, associated with the feminine energy of Pachamama (Mother Earth).
Next, visit the stunning Maras Salt Mines, a breathtaking landscape of over 3,000 salt pools carved into the mountainside. Dating back to pre-Inca times, these salt pans still produce high-quality salt through natural evaporation of mineral-rich water flowing from a nearby spring. The contrasting white pools against the green valley make for incredible photographs.
Urubamba - Lunch Stop Enjoy a gourmet lunch in Urubamba, the “Heart of the Sacred Valley,” surrounded by majestic Andean peaks and fertile farmland.
After lunch, explore Ollantaytambo, one of the last living Inca towns. Walk through its original Inca streets and visit the impressive Temple of the Sun, the Intihuatana, and the Princess Baths. This ancient site once served as a key military, agricultural, and religious hub during the Inca Empire.
